Which swine breed is the second most recorded in the US and is valued for its product quality?

The Duroc breed is highly regarded for its quality of meat and is indeed one of the most popular swine breeds in the U.S. This breed is known for producing pork that is tender, flavorful, and well-marbled, making it a favorite among both producers and consumers. The Duroc is recognized for its ability to efficiently convert feed into muscle, which enhances its value in meat production. The breed's hardiness and adaptability also contribute to its popularity among farmers, leading to a significant number of registrations and a strong presence in the swine industry.

While other breeds like Yorkshire, Hampshire, and Berkshire also have distinct characteristics and advantages in terms of meat quality and production traits, the Duroc's combination of growth rate, meat quality, and breeding efficiency positions it prominently in the market. Moreover, the numerical ranking in terms of recorded numbers showcases its widespread acceptance and preference among breeders and farmers, affirming its status as the second most recorded breed in the U.S.
